Pascal Lagrue Appointed to French Competition Authority Board
Pascal Lagrue has been appointed to the Board of the French competition authority, replacing David Rousset, as announced by the President of the French Republic.

On February 27, 2026, Pascal Lagrue was appointed to the Board of the Autorité de la concurrence by decree of the President of the French Republic. He takes over from David Rousset, who was thanked for his contributions.
Lagrue is a seasoned professional with a background in civil, employment, and commercial law, as well as journalism. He has extensive experience in social dialogue and consumer advocacy, having held various roles in trade unions and social security organizations since 2002.
His recent positions include Confederal Secretary of the Force Ouvrière trade union and President of the Association Force Ouvrière Consommateurs, where he represents consumer interests at various levels. Lagrue's appointment adds valuable expertise to the Board, which consists of 17 members from diverse backgrounds, including judges, professors, and economic leaders.
